P0401 (EGR Flow Insufficient) – Vauxhall CDTi patterns

On CDTi engines, P0401 is rarely just “dirty EGR”. Prove command vs effect.

Why it clusters with DPF and boost codes

EGR flow is part of emissions control. When DPF loading is high or boost control is off, the ECU may reduce EGR and your measured flow won’t match expectations.
